University of Dallas vs Trinity University

University of Dallas is a private university in Irving, TX, and Trinity University is a private university in San Antonio, TX. Trinity University is the more selective of the two, admitting about 26% of applicants against 53% at University of Dallas. University of Dallas is the cheaper of the two after aid, averaging about $22,610 a year against $23,464 at Trinity University. About 83% of students graduate at Trinity University, compared with 70% at University of Dallas. Ten years after enrolling, Trinity University alumni earn a median of about $71,668, against $58,285 for University of Dallas.

Frequently asked questions
Is University of Dallas or Trinity University harder to get into?
Trinity University is harder to get into. It admits about 26% of applicants, compared with 53% at University of Dallas. Your own odds and price depend on your profile, so take Blueprint's free Matchmaker to see your numbers at both.
Which is cheaper, University of Dallas or Trinity University?
University of Dallas is cheaper on average. Students pay about $22,610 a year after grants and scholarships, against about $23,464 at Trinity University. Your own odds and price depend on your profile, so take Blueprint's free Matchmaker to see your numbers at both.
What is the full cost of attendance at University of Dallas and Trinity University?
Before aid, Trinity University costs about $68,224 a year and University of Dallas about $68,583. That is the sticker price; most students pay less once grants and scholarships are applied.
Which is cheaper for a family earning under $30,000, University of Dallas or Trinity University?
Trinity University. Families earning under $30,000 a year pay about $10,356 there, against about $12,711 at University of Dallas. Aid is income-tested, so this can differ from the average price and from the sticker price.
Which is bigger, University of Dallas or Trinity University?
Trinity University is the larger of the two, with about 2,505 undergraduates against 1,403 at University of Dallas.
Does University of Dallas or Trinity University have a better graduation rate?
Trinity University has the higher graduation rate, at about 83% against 70% at University of Dallas.
Do graduates of University of Dallas or Trinity University earn more?
Trinity University alumni earn more on average: a median of about $71,668 ten years after enrolling, against about $58,285 for University of Dallas. Earnings vary far more by major than by school.
Do University of Dallas and Trinity University require SAT or ACT scores?
University of Dallas requires SAT or ACT scores. Trinity University is test optional, so scores are considered only if you choose to send them.
What SAT scores do University of Dallas and Trinity University look for?
The middle 50% of admitted students score 1120–1370 at University of Dallas and 1340–1500 at Trinity University. A quarter of admitted students scored below those ranges.
